This notice covers the Xtra Classes website and Android and iOS apps operated by Vibration432 Inc. It describes our education service separately from the other Claudius England services. The website and mobile apps use the same account and learning records.
Homeschool families
An adult parent or legal guardian may create an educator account and a private teaching space. We record the educator type, adult confirmation, each learner’s age group, the guardian’s consent decision, and verification references. Giving consent in an account does not verify parental responsibility by itself; support completes that verification before the child’s login can be created. Guardian evidence is handled through the agreed secure verification process, not entered into ordinary account forms.
Parents manage and withdraw permission in My family. Withdrawal stops the linked learner’s access to that teaching space; request deletion separately through support. Adult learners give their own permission. Existing retention and deletion rights below apply to family records. Educator profiles are removed after permanent account deletion during permission-system cleanup.
Adult lesson preparation through SupaAI sends the educator’s chosen or typed lesson topic, subject, grade and class age range to its service provider, OpenAI. It sends no child names, student answers or document uploads. Educators check drafts before sharing. This feature does not enable under-13 student-work analysis or bypass any child-data retention gate.
Students, children and school authorization
Xtra Classes serves students, including children under 13, teachers and school administrators. Student accounts are created by a teacher or school. Public student self-registration is unavailable.
Before entering a child’s details or enabling access, the teacher or school must provide this notice, obtain the parent/guardian permission required for the child’s use, or establish valid school authorization for educational use. The school keeps the supporting record. Xtra Classes records the school, staff member, authorization basis, record reference and date. We do not ask children to upload consent documents or identification.
Teachers or school staff record a verified age group (under 13, 13–17, or 18 and over), without collecting a birth date through this setting. Unconfirmed students receive the same lesson restrictions as students under 13. Teachers set the intended age range when creating a subject and change it only in Manage Subjects. Every classroom, lesson and quiz inherits that range. Teachers must keep all material suitable for the subject’s audience; lessons about war or armed conflict belong in subjects for ages 13 and up. These access settings apply to the website and app. Xtra Classes retains a record of who changed a student age group or subject age range and when. Contact your teacher or school to correct an age group.
School authorization must be limited to the educational use the school can authorize. It does not authorize unrelated commercial use of children’s information. Parents or guardians can contact their school or support@claudiusengland.com to ask about their child’s account, review or correct information, withdraw permission, or request deletion. Withdrawal can prevent further access. An account without recorded authorization cannot access learning features.
Email requests for parent permission
For students under 18, teachers can request parent or guardian permission before creating the student login. A request initially stores the parent’s contact email, verified age group, school/teacher/class identifiers, a non-identifying school reference and email-delivery status. We email a direct notice and an expiring private link. No child account is created by sending the request.
A parent who agrees supplies their own name and the child’s name, confirms parental responsibility, and gives permission for the described educational use. We record the response, notice version and time, notify the teacher, and send the parent a confirmation with a private management link. The school must then verify the guardian using an appropriate completed method and retain the evidence securely at school. Xtra Classes stores the method, staff member and school record reference. An email click alone does not enable the account.
Request links expire after seven days and can be resent by authorized staff. Unused permission must be completed within 30 days of the parent response. Uncompleted requests and contact details are deleted after 30 days without further activity during the next permission-system cleanup. The cleanup runs when the permission system is used. Completed records are linked to the student account and removed when that account is permanently deleted. Email services and recipients may retain their own copies of messages.
The confirmation link lets the parent withdraw this permission. The school’s authorization is then withdrawn for the website and app. Withdrawal does not automatically delete learning records or withdraw an independent authorization at another school. Contact your school or support to request review, correction or deletion. Parents can decline a request without giving a child’s name.
Mobile store age settings
The mobile app checks Apple’s Declared Age Range service on supported iOS versions and Google Play Age Signals on Android. The store or device can provide an age range, a sharing or verification status, and relevant parental-control or approval settings. We use these signals only to apply age-appropriate access, respect parental settings and meet applicable requirements, never for advertising or analytics. We do not receive a birth date or an identity document through this check.
The app applies the stricter of the store age range and the school’s recorded age group. Optional non-sharing receives the same student content limits as an unconfirmed age. Required verification, pending or declined parental approval, and device communication limits can prevent classroom access. A school’s adult-only authorization does not authorize a store-reported child. Older iOS versions without the store service continue to use the school’s age and authorization records.
We store the resulting age band and control status with the signed-in mobile session, including a check time. If Google supplies an installation identifier for parental-approval revocation, we retain only its cryptographic hash for that purpose. These records are removed on app sign-out; inactive records older than 30 days are cleared during subsequent checks. Store settings must be corrected with Apple, Google or the supervising parent. Help and account-deletion instructions remain available when classroom access is blocked.
Information the service handles
- Account information: name, username, email, password hash, role, profile image if provided, school membership and classroom assignments.
- Learning records: assigned lessons, quiz and assignment responses, scores, feedback, progress, report cards, classroom comments and notifications.
- Content you or your school provide: documents, images, lesson media, submitted work and classroom communications.
- Live classes: your display name and audio/video when you choose to enable your microphone or camera. Other participants in the class can receive shared media.
- Authorization and privacy requests: the school’s authorization reference and staff confirmation, changes or withdrawals, and requests for account or data deletion.
- Technical information: IP address, browser/device information, session identifiers, request timing, security and server logs needed to operate and protect the service.
Camera and microphone access is requested when needed for a feature. You can deny or withdraw these permissions in your device settings. Denying them prevents the relevant camera or audio feature from working.
Optional camera effects
Auto framing can keep people centred during a live class. Where the camera does not provide this feature, the app detects face positions and crops the video on your device. It does not identify people, save face positions or send frames to an AI analysis service. The resulting camera video is shared with participants through the live class as usual. You can turn framing off in Camera Effects. Software framing downloads its processing library and model from jsDelivr and Google; those download services receive ordinary connection information, not your camera frames. Background blur can be used with framing.
Optional app icon notifications
If you allow notifications, the app can show the number of unread class updates on its icon. Android uses Google Firebase Cloud Messaging and iOS uses Apple Push Notification service. These providers process a device delivery identifier and a generic unread count. Delivery also uses technical routing information, an opaque account binding and update timing. Push messages do not contain student names, lesson content, grades or teacher message text. We do not enable Firebase Analytics or use push identifiers for advertising.
We link the delivery identifier to the signed-in account to keep its unread count synchronized. Reading notifications updates the count; signing out clears the local badge and stops delivery for that session. Delivery depends on device settings and connectivity. You can turn notifications off in device settings and still use the in-app inbox. Delivery registrations are removed after 30 days without registration activity, or within seven days after being marked revoked. Google and Apple may retain their own operational records under their privacy policies.
How information is used and shared
We use information to authenticate accounts, deliver assigned learning material, conduct and review assessments, provide class communication, support teachers and school administration, respond to requests, and protect the service.
Teachers and authorized school staff can access the student records their roles and assignments permit. Class participants can see content shared with their class. Hosting, communications and other service providers process information needed to run the features they support. We do not sell student personal information or use it for targeted advertising.
SupaAI assistance and linked services
SupaAI is the name of Xtra Classes’ AI features. OpenAI provides the underlying AI processing. Chalkboard image generation sends the lesson text and image idea that the teacher reviews to that provider. Do not include student answers, children’s personal information or sensitive family information. Generated images are stored with classroom media and shared when the teacher saves and shares the lesson.
Subjects must state their intended age group. AI tools are available for subjects marked 13 and older or 18 and older; they remain paused for subjects that include under-13 students or have no confirmed audience.
For an eligible student aged 13 or older, a teacher may send written answers, the question, rubric and necessary lesson context to OpenAI for private marking suggestions. A current school or parent/student authorization must cover this use. Under-13 and unconfirmed-age students are excluded. Ages 13–17 also require verified provider child-data retention controls because the applicable digital-consent age varies by country. Existing permissions recorded while AI grading was paused are not silently reused for this processing. Students can submit work and teachers can grade manually when AI is unavailable.
Teachers review AI suggestions and approve final marks and feedback before students see them. Xtra Classes requests that API responses are not stored as application response objects; this setting alone is not a claim of Zero Data Retention. Provider retention approval is checked separately before eligible minor data is processed. The school keeps final learning records under the retention policy below.
Where enabled for staff, AI assistance can process lesson material to help draft teaching content using OpenAI’s API. Teachers must review AI output and must not include student answers, children’s personal information or sensitive family information in these prompts or uploads. Ask your school which AI-assisted teaching features it uses and how it obtains the necessary authorization.
Live classes may use LiveKit or links to Zoom, according to the teacher’s setup. YouTube players, thumbnails and YouTube links are disabled for student accounts recorded as under 13, and for students whose age group is unconfirmed. The restriction also applies when any active school records the student in either group. Teachers can provide another suitable resource. Older students and staff can access YouTube or other linked media. Opening or playing third-party content can transmit technical information and any content you choose to share to that provider. Those services have their own privacy practices. Teachers are responsible for selecting content and services appropriate for their students.
For older students and staff, when an embedded YouTube player loads or plays, Google can receive an IP address, approximate location derived from it, browser or device identifiers, playback activity, advertising impressions and technical diagnostics. Embedded players use YouTube’s privacy-enhanced mode. Videos may show non-personalized ads, and the provider may use cookies or similar storage for playback, security, measurement and advertising functions. See the Google Privacy Policy and YouTube Terms of Service for the provider’s practices and terms. Links that open another service are subject to that service’s policies.
Local storage, security and retention
The mobile app stores its sign-in credential in platform secure storage. Embedded classroom pages use session cookies and browser storage. Local chalkboard drafts stay on the device until removed or cleared; lessons saved or shared to the server are stored with the classroom records. Downloaded or exported files can remain wherever you save them.
Connections to the Xtra Classes mobile service use HTTPS. Access is limited by account role and classroom assignments. No service can guarantee absolute security.
Accounts and learning records are retained while needed to provide and administer the school’s service, and until removed through school management or a verified deletion request. Some records may need to be retained for legal obligations, school recordkeeping, security or resolving disputes. We review those reasons when handling a request; disabling an account alone does not delete its learning records.
Access, correction and deletion
You or an authorized parent/guardian can request access, correction, withdrawal of permission or deletion through your school or our support address. Signed-in users can initiate an account-deletion request from Account & privacy in the app. People who cannot sign in can use the instructions on our help and account-deletion page.
We may need to verify the requester’s identity or authority and coordinate with the school before fulfilling a request. A submitted request is not a confirmation that deletion is finished. The school or support team will explain any information that must be retained and confirm the outcome.
